Crystal Reflective Vinyl
A flexible, contour-cuttable vinyl film embedded with reflective microprismatic crystals, designed for creating detailed reflective decals and lettering.
Product Overview
Crystal Reflective Vinyl is a pressure-sensitive adhesive film that incorporates a layer of microscopic retroreflective crystals within a durable, flexible PVC or cast vinyl face. Unlike traditional glass bead reflective vinyl, it utilizes a prismatic crystal technology that offers a distinctive, sparkling reflective appearance with high brightness.
This material is engineered for precision cutting and weeding, making it suitable for producing intricate logos, text, and graphics that require nighttime visibility. It is available in a range of colors where the reflective property is inherent to the colored film itself. The result is a decal that appears as a solid color by day and transforms into a bright, reflective graphic when illuminated at night, without the need for additional screen-printed overlays.
Product Parameters
Technical data outlining the fabrication properties, optical characteristics, and durability of Crystal Reflective Vinyl.
Physical & Fabrication Properties
| Total Thickness | 3 mil - 5 mil (75μm - 125μm) |
| Face Film Type | 2-3 mil Calendered or Cast Vinyl |
| Crystal Layer | Encapsulated microprismatic array |
| Adhesive & Liner | 1-2 mil acrylic, 60# release liner |
| Standard Roll Widths | 15", 24", 48" (38cm, 61cm, 122cm) |
| Roll Length | 10 yards, 25 yards, 50 yards |
| Surface Finish | Matte, Satin (minimizes daytime glare) |
| Conformability | Good to Excellent (cast vinyl grade highest) |
Performance & Optical Data
| Reflective Intensity | High (bright, sparkling return vs. diffuse bead glow) |
| Color Options | White, Silver, Red, Blue, Yellow, Green, Black |
| Daytime Color | Solid, opaque, non-metallic finish |
| Adhesion to Steel | ≥ 35 N/25mm (permanent grade) |
| Operating Temperature | -30°C to 70°C (-22°F to 158°F) |
| Outdoor Durability | 5-7 years (cast vinyl), 3-5 years (calendered) |
| Elongation at Break | Cast: Up to 180%; Calendered: Up to 130% |
Note: "Black" reflective vinyl appears dark grey/black in daylight and reflects a silver-white light at night. Cast vinyl grades offer superior conformability for complex curves and longer outdoor life. Calendered grades provide a cost-effective option for flat or simple curved surfaces.

Product Features
The defining features of Crystal Reflective Vinyl stem from its unique construction and material composition, tailored for sign-making and graphic applications.
- Embedded Crystal Technology: Microprismatic crystals are laminated within the vinyl structure, protected from abrasion and environmental exposure.
- Precision Cutting Matrix: Consistent thickness and material engineering allow for sharp, clean cuts with minimal fraying on both flatbed and contour cutting plotters.
- Color-Fast Reflection: Unlike overlaid films, the crystal layer is matched to the vinyl color, ensuring the reflected light corresponds to the daytime color.
- Conformable Cast Vinyl Options: High-grade cast vinyl versions offer exceptional stretch and memory for application over rivets, corrugations, and compound vehicle curves.
- Air-Egress Adhesive: Permanent adhesive with micro-dot or channel pattern enables bubble-free application on smooth substrates.
- UV & Chemical Resistance:UV inhibitors and stable pigments resist fading; surface resists common fuels, oils, and cleaning agents.
- Removable Variants: Available with a low-tack adhesive system for short-term promotions or applications on leased vehicles.
- Kiss-Cut Compatible: Ideal for producing sheets of individual decals or letters on a common carrier sheet for easy distribution and application.

Fabrication & Application Tips
Plotter Blade Setup
Use a 45° or 60° blade. Perform a test cut to adjust pressure and speed. The material may require a slightly higher force than standard calendered vinyl but less than thick rigid films.
Weeding Technique
The reflective layer can make weeding slightly more resistant. Weed at a low, consistent angle. Warming the sheet slightly with a low-heat gun can ease weeding of intricate areas.
Application on Curves
For complex curves, use a cast vinyl grade. Apply with medium heat from a heat gun, stretching the material gently to conform without over-stressing the adhesive.
Post-Application Care
Allow 24 hours for the adhesive to achieve full bond strength before washing or waxing. Wash gently with a soft cloth and mild automotive soap.
